15th Pennsylvania Volunteer Cavalry




The unit was recruited from July to October 1862 . It was first assaigned to the Army Of The Potomac and saw combat for the first time at Antietam .

It was then transferred to the Army Of The Cumberland in Tennessee. It was present at the Battles of Stone's River , December 31 , 1862 - January 2 , 1863 and Chickamauga , September 19 - 20 , 1863 . For the remainder of the war, the 15th remained in the Department Of The Cumberland , performing garrison duties and occasionally participating in minor skirmashes and raids. In 1865 , the regiment helped capture General Braxton Bragg and his staff and pursued Confederate President Jefferson Davis . It was mustered out in Nashville on June 21 , 1865 (although Company A was kept in the service until July 18 ).

Total losses during the war:
  • Wounded: ? officers, ? enlisted men

  • Killed and mortally wounded: 3 officers, 22 enlisted men

  • Died of disease: 0 officers, 103 enlisted men
